  2. R53-. Codes. R53 Malaise and fatigue. R53.0 Neoplastic (malignant) related fatigue. R53.1 Weakness. R53.2 Functional quadriplegia. R53.8 Other malaise and fatigue. R53.81 Other malaise. R53.82 Chronic fatigue, unspecified.

  3. Clinical Information. A condition lasting for more than 6 months in which a person feels tired most of the time and may have trouble concentrating and carrying out daily activities. Other symptoms include sore throat, fever, muscle weakness, headache, and joint pain.
